What industries benefit most from corporate video?
Short Answer:
Almost every industry benefits, but video adds the most value where trust, complexity, or people are central — professional services, technology and SaaS, manufacturing, healthcare, education, property, and hospitality. Any business that needs to explain something intangible or build confidence in its people gains the most.
Overview
Rather than being tied to a sector, the value of corporate video tracks a few factors: how complex the offering is, how much trust the purchase requires, and how important people and culture are to the brand.
Detailed Explanation
Where corporate video delivers most
Professional and financial services: builds trust in an intangible offering.
Technology and SaaS: explains complex products simply.
Manufacturing and industrial: shows scale, process, and capability.
Healthcare and education: reassures and informs sensitive audiences.
Property and hospitality: sells experience and place visually.
Recruitment-heavy sectors: conveys culture to attract talent.
The common thread is that video shortens the distance between a business and its audience wherever words and images alone struggle to convey trust or complexity.
Example
A manufacturer can use video to walk buyers through a facility and process that would be impossible to appreciate from a brochure, while a consultancy can use it to put a human face to an otherwise abstract service.
